All Details About Clidrox Plus 5mg/2.5mg/300mg Tablet
Find out detailed description, uses, directions of use, side effects, warnings and precautions, frequently asked questions about Clidrox Plus 5mg/2.5mg/300mg Tablet
Description:
Clidrox Plus 5mg/2.5mg/300mg Tablet is a combination medicine used in the treatment of irritable bowel syndrome. It relieves cramps, pain and bloating. It works by relaxing the muscles of the stomach or intestines and stops sudden muscle contractions.Clidrox Plus 5mg/2.5mg/300mg Tablet can be taken with or without food. However, it is advised to take it at the same time each day as this helps to maintain a consistent level of medicine in the body. Take this medicine in the dose and duration advised by your doctor. If you have missed a dose, take it as soon as you remember. Finish the full course of treatment even if you feel better. It is important to not stop this medicine suddenly without talking to the doctor.
Some common side effects of this medicine include nausea, constipation, diarrhea, depression, and confusion. It may also cause dizziness and sleepiness. So, do not drive or do anything that requires mental focus until you know how this medicine affects you. It is advisable to drink plenty of fluids while taking this medicine.
Your doctor should also know about all other medicines you are taking as many of these may make this medicine less effective or change the way it works. Inform your doctor if you are pregnant, planning pregnancy or breastfeeding.

Directions For Use:
Take this medicine in the dose and duration as advised by your doctor. Swallow it as a whole. Do not chew, crush or break it. Clidrox Plus 5mg/2.5mg/300mg Tablet may be taken with or without food, but it is better to take it at a fixed time.Side Effects:
Most side effects do not require any medical attention and disappear as your body adjusts to the medicine. Consult your doctor if they persist or if you’re worried about themOrdinary side effects of Clidrox Plus
- Blurred vision
- Challengingy in urination
- Drowsiness
- Impaired coordination
- Confusion
- Dryness in mouth
- Nausea
- Constipation
- Diarrhea
Warning & Precautions:
As Clidrox Plus 5mg/2.5mg/300mg Tablet may make you feel drowsy or affect your concentration and this may affect your ability to drive.
